Rosie O'Donnell has confirmed her participation in the much-anticipated Season 3 of the 'Sex and the City' revival, sending waves of excitement across social media platforms.

AceShowbiz - In an entertainment landscape that is ever-evolving with surprises, the latest news from the set of HBO's "And Just Like That…" has fans buzzing with anticipation. Rosie O'Donnell, a stalwart of stage and screen, has officially joined the cast for the show's third season, heralding a fresh and intriguing addition to the series.

Her announcement, made via a playful Instagram post showcasing her script and a noticeable transformation for her character, has not only piqued curiosity about her role but also added a new layer of excitement for the show's forthcoming season.

Rosie O'Donnell, at 62, is no stranger to captivating audiences, having enjoyed a prolific career across various forms of media. Her confirmation came directly from an Instagram post which displayed her script for the season's first episode, intriguingly titled "Outlook Good."

In this post, O'Donnell revealed her character's name as Mary and coupled the revelation with a sneak-peek photo that shared a glimpse of her character's look - O'Donnell sporting grey hair. The caption, "here comes mary #andjustlikethat @hbo," alongside the query "u like?" about her new hairdo, has effectively drummed up enthusiasm and speculation about the nature of her role and her involvement in the series' narrative arc.
